http://d.puremagic.com/issues/show_bug.cgi?id=8995 Summary: `is(<Type> <Identifier> == function)` creates tuple with parameter storage classes Product: D Version: D2 Platform: All OS/Version: All Status: NEW Severity: normal Priority: P2 Component: DMD AssignedTo: nobody puremagic.com ReportedBy: verylonglogin.reg gmail.com --- Comment #0 from Denis Shelomovskij <verylonglogin.reg gmail.com> 2012-11-11 10:28:55 MSK --- Function parameter types tuple retrieved with `IsExpression` contains parameter storage classes unless indexed (slicing remains storage classes). It is not documented that typetuple can contain parameter storage classes so it may lead to unexpected behavior and looks inconsistent because `is(typetuple1 == typetuple2)` is `true` for tuples with different storage classes. --- template TypeTuple(T...) { alias T TypeTuple; } template t(alias func) { static if (is(typeof(func) Args == function)) { static assert(is(Args == TypeTuple!(int, int, int, int))); // passes pragma(msg, "Args: ", Args); // (int, ref int, out int, auto int) pragma(msg, "Args[1..2]: ", Args[1..2]); // (ref int) pragma(msg, "Args[1]: ", Args[1]); // int void g1(Args[0 .. 3]) { } // void(int, ref int, out int) pragma(msg, "typeof(g1): ", typeof(g1)); void g2(Args[3]) { } // void(int) pragma(msg, "typeof(g2): ", typeof(g2)); void g3(Args[3 .. 4]) { } // void(auto ref int), error, line 20 } else static assert(0); } void f(T)(int, ref int, out int, auto ref T) { alias t!f tf; } void main() { int i; f(0, i, i, 0); } --- Compiler output: --- Args: (int, ref int, out int, auto int) Args[1..2]: (ref int) Args[1]: int typeof(g1): void(int, ref int, out int) typeof(g2): void(int) main.d(20): Error: auto can only be used for template function parameters main.d(29): Error: template instance main.t!(f) error instantiating main.d(36): instantiated from here: f!(int) main.d(36): Error: template instance main.f!(int) error instantiating --- -- Configure issuemail: http://d.puremagic.com/issues/userprefs.cgi?tab=email ------- You are receiving this mail because: -------

http://d.puremagic.com/issues/show_bug.cgi?id=8995 --- Comment #1 from Denis Shelomovskij <verylonglogin.reg gmail.com> 2012-11-11 10:34:15 MSK --- Workaround to remove storage classes: --- import std.typetuple; template DeStorage(T) { alias T DeStorage; } alias staticMap!(DeStorage, ArgsWithStorageClasses) Args; --- Note, it it's not documented, that `staticMap` will use indexing (`A[x]`) instead of slicing (`A[x .. x+1]`) and in latter case this workaround will not work so you have to copy/paste `staticMap` with current behavior to you code. -- Configure issuemail: http://d.puremagic.com/issues/userprefs.cgi?tab=email ------- You are receiving this mail because: -------
